Calhanoglu's journey to Inter was far from straightforward. Having spent four years at AC Milan, the expiration of his contract in 2021 presented him with a crossroads. He revealed that while his former club delayed a renewal offer, he received proposals from European giants Barcelona and Juventus. However, it was Simone Inzaghi's persistent personal outreach that ultimately swayed Calhanoglu towards Inter. This direct and unwavering interest from the coach resonated deeply with the player, convincing him that Inter was the right environment for his next chapter, despite the inherent challenge of crossing the city's footballing divide.
The tactical transformation orchestrated by Inzaghi has been central to Calhanoglu's resurgence. Initially a winger, his conversion into a deep-lying playmaker has unlocked a new dimension in his game, positioning him among the world's elite in this role. Calhanoglu openly embraced this new challenge, acknowledging that while it meant playing further from the opposition's goal, it granted him greater control over the game's tempo and flow. This strategic shift not only revitalized his individual performance but also significantly bolstered Inter's midfield dynamics, proving to be a masterstroke by Inzaghi.
Reflecting on his initial days at Inter, Calhanoglu recalled the pressure of proving himself to a new set of fans and earning their trust. His debut, marked by a goal and an assist, provided an immediate boost, setting a positive tone for his tenure. He expressed surprise and gratitude for the rapid embrace by the Inter faithful, recognizing that their chants of his name signified his successful integration and the appreciation for his dedication. This emotional connection with the supporters underscored the personal reward of his career transition.
Beyond the tactical and individual triumphs, Calhanoglu also spoke warmly about the team environment at Inter. He highlighted his strong bonds with several teammates, including Manuel Akanji, Yann Sommer, Marcus Thuram, Denzel Dumfries, and Yann Bisseck. Notably, his connection with Akanji, fostered by a shared German language background and their children attending the same school, exemplified the camaraderie within the squad.
